Newbies Guide to Metal Polishing - Most often, the finishing of metal is required for aesthetic reasons or for clean-room usage. It's one of the most prominent practices simply because of its efficiency in intensifying the overall attractiveness of the item, for example, motorbike parts, motor vehicle parts or cookware. In addition, many clean-rooms must have a polished finish to lessen the porosity of the metal surfaces which often can cause debris to build up and contaminate. A great example of this usage would be in vacuum chambers.

There are actually lots of ways to polish metals, and we'll look into a number of the steps involved. Metal may be burnished electromechanically, applying chemicals, manually by hand, or with purpose made buffing machines. A special buffing compound or paste may be utilized, which might consist of chromium oxide, tripoli, aluminum oxide, dolomite, chalk, limestone, or iron oxide.

Finishing stainless steel, due to its low thermal conductivity, somewhat high viscidity, and hardness is among the most time intensive. On the other side, items created from non-ferrous metal tend to be responsive to finishing, since they demand the least amount of procedures.

A decreased pad speed is used whenever a high standard mirror finish is critical. Polishing buffs bedaubed in compound can be significantly impacted by the load on the surface of the pad. The level of the pressure on the surface could be elevated to a precise level, however further overreaching the maximum level of load not just cuts down the quality of the process, but in addition degrades effectiveness, might cause wear on the product, and moreover an apparent heating of the metal being worked on, brought about by friction. When polishing thin material, it will be raised heat (and the relating pliability of the metal) that will oftentimes cause parts to buckle, twist or distort. In general, it takes a specialized polisher to take into account each one of these variables to both avert damage to the piece and to perform the job effectively. To help you significantly improve the quality of the final surface, the polishing operation has to be done with a lesser amount of vigour and not so much force so that you might ultimately complete a surface area with no scratches or marks caused by the buffing process, therefore arriving at a lovely mirror finish.
